You are given a 5 litre gallon, and a 3 litre gallone. Then u are asked to produced an exact 4 litre water from a well, what do u do? Please everybody try and i will give u guys d answer tomorrow.

Fill the 5 litre gallon to the brim with water Pour 3 litres of that into the 3 litre gallon (that is, pour it till it's full) Empty the 3 litre gallon. Pour the 2 litres from the 5 litre gallon into the 3 litre gallon Fill the 5 litre gallon to the brim Pour water from the 5 litre gallon into the 3 litre one holding 2 litres, till it's full (1 litre) Congratulations, you now hav 4 litres in the 5 litre gallon!

There is also another way: Fill up the 3 litre gallon, and pour it into the 5 litre gallon Then fill up the 3 litre again and pour till the 5 litre is full At this time u have 1 litre water left in the 3 litre gallon.Good Throw away the 5 litre water away and pour the 1 litre into the five Finally u fill up the 3 litre gallon and and pour into the 5 litre gallon. Congratulations u have 4 litre.
